So how do you read TVL like someone who’s been burned once or twice? Start by breaking it down — not just the headline number. Ask: what’s the asset mix? Which chains hold the most? Are funds staked in governance or in short-term incentives? My instinct said look for concentration risk first. And yeah, sometimes that instinct is right: a protocol with 70% of TVL in a single LP or token is a red flag.

Context is king (or queen)

Short sentence. Then a medium one. Longer: TVL by itself lacks nuance, but layered with other metrics it becomes far more useful — metrics like active user counts, volume, revenue, token vesting schedules, and where incentives are flowing from (protocol treasury vs. third-party farms).

Check this out— when I dig into dashboards I watch the inflow sources. Is the treasury doing liquidity mining to bootstrap TVL? Or are real users genuinely locking funds for utility? Somethin’ about the former always feels hollow, though sometimes it works to build foundations. (Oh, and by the way: vesting cliffs matter more than most people realize.)

One quick heuristic I use: split TVL into three buckets — organic locks (fees, staking for protocol use), incentive-driven (yield farms, short promos), and leveraged/derivative exposure. If more than half is incentive-driven, I treat the headline number like theater.

Okay, so check this out— imagine two launches. Protocol A: TVL up 500% in a week, from airdropped incentives, funds concentrated in a new LP, token distribution locked but small. Protocol B: TVL grows 20% monthly, steady user growth, fee revenue rising, and staking locks with meaningful lockups. On paper Protocol A looks sexier. But my experience tells me B is where value accrues over time. Seriously.

Metrics to watch beyond TVL

Short list incoming. These are the ones I scan in that order:

– Realized revenue or fees — is the protocol generating economic value?
– Active addresses and retention — are users coming back?
– Concentration of assets — single-token risks and LP dominance
– Source of incentives — treasury vs. organic demand
– Cross-chain flows — are bridges moving value in suspicious patterns?

Something felt off about protocols that show stable TVL but volatile inflows from bridges. Initially I ignored it, but then noticed coordinated bridge deposits ahead of exploits. Actually, wait—let me rephrase that: bridge inflows aren’t always bad, but they deserve scrutiny.

On metrics: don’t forget tokenomics timelines. Token unlock schedules can vaporize perceived TVL if token holders sell into liquidity. On one hand token unlocks can democratize governance; though actually, they can also trigger dilution and dumping.

How to spot inflated TVL — practical checks

Short. Then a typical analyst checklist follows:

– Check who funds incentives: a treasury propping up TVL is a different bet than organic yield.
– Inspect LP compositions: single-sided vs. balanced pools mean different impermanent loss profiles.
– Watch deposit/withdrawal patterns: are the same wallets moving funds around?
– Review smart contract audits and timelocks: code safety reduces certain risks, though it isn’t a panacea.
– Look at revenue vs. TVL: high TVL with near-zero fees is suspect.

Deeper signals: behavior over headline numbers

Behavioral patterns beat raw scale. Who are the top 10 depositors? Are they anonymous whales or long-term protocol contributors? Are funds migrating from competitor protocols or from newly minted incentives? Patterns tell stories. My intuition gravitates toward sticky behaviors — repeated deposits, consistent staking durations, active governance participation.

Look, dashboards help narrate those behaviors. When you can trace flows and wallet cohorts over time, you learn whether TVL growth is a steady river or a flashy geyser. That distinction matters if you’re assessing risk or designing a strategy.

FAQ

Is TVL still the best single metric?

No. TVL is useful but insufficient alone. Combine it with revenue, active users, concentration metrics, and incentive provenance to build a fuller picture. My instinct says treat TVL as a signal, not a conclusion.

How do I avoid being misled by temporary TVL spikes?

Track the source of funds and compare TVL to fee generation. If a spike coincides with a short-term farm and exits when rewards stop, that’s a warning. Also watch wallet cohorts and bridge movement for suspicious timing.
